Transaction 70f0442ab2ce29828c7873955399320ab6e08e3bcb53ab34d3cd70586040e0f2
1 Input
1 Output
-
70f0442ab2ce29828c7873955399320ab6e08e3bcb53ab34d3cd70586040e0f2:0
- value
- 63035611
- script pubkey
- OP_0 OP_PUSHBYTES_20 bd7e73df6e3459c4c61792aaaddcfccc1c927b2e
- address
- bc1qh4l88hmwx3vuf3shj242mh8ueswfy7ewtlsc06